Who Can Partner

Community safety takes a network.

No single organization can carry the whole work. CJC helps connect trusted people, places, and pathways so Fresno can respond earlier, repair harm, and strengthen community capacity.

Partnership is not only a formal agreement. It can begin with a conversation, a referral pathway, a training, a shared space, or a community need.

Schools & Youth Programs

Build student support pathways, restorative practices, youth leadership, and conflict response.

Courts & Public Agencies

Create trusted referral pathways for mediation, restorative justice, reentry, and community support.

Community Organizations

Coordinate services, share community knowledge, strengthen warm handoffs, and build common practice.

Neighborhood & Faith Groups

Help neighbors reconnect, resolve conflict, support families, and create trusted local places to turn.

Funders & Civic Leaders

Invest in people, training, pathways, and the community infrastructure that makes safety possible.

Practitioners & Trainers

Contribute facilitation, mediation, restorative justice, youth work, training, and community healing skills.
